Fire Sprinklers and the Station Fire

Rhode Island changed its code after the station fire. It ditched a grandfather clause that exempted old buildings from modern safety requirements like sprinklers. 85% of fatal fires happen not in a nightclub or an office building or a school, but at home. More than half of all fatal fires in the US have exactly one fatality.
